A lump is a localized swelling or protuberance that can be felt under the skin or within the body.
Lumps can be caused by various factors, including infections, injuries, benign tumors, or cancerous growths.
The size, shape, and texture of a lump can provide clues about its underlying cause, though medical evaluation is necessary for an accurate diagnosis.
